For sure i always check for frays but definitely i do 30lb for any flasher fly or meat rig combo because it's tough losing $20 Pro troll flasher and $15 meat rig. I use to run 20lb for spoons but had a few break offs so now i do 30lbs for everything. Hard to tell if my catch rate is any difference but I sacrifice a little bit of action for the better protection than better abrasion resistance.
